Citizenship and Naturalization: the Process
According to the USCIS, naturalization may be attainable for legally admitted foreign citizens or nationals who meet requirements as set forth by Congress. The general requirements for administrative naturalization include:
- A period of continuous residence and physical presence in the United States
- Residence in a particular USCIS district prior to filing
- An ability to read, write and speak English
- A knowledge and understanding of U.S. history and government
- Good moral character
- Attachment to the principles of the U.S. Constitution
- Favorable disposition toward the United States
